What elements of vitamins A?

User Avatar

Anonymous

12y ago
Updated: 8/20/2019

As a matter of fact, vitamin A is the name given to a group of closely related compounds, one of which is retinol, which includes carbon, hyrogen and oxygen.

What are the differences between vitamins and minerals?

Vitamins are organic compounds that the body needs in small amounts for various biochemical functions, while minerals are inorganic elements that the body needs in larger amounts for structural support and physiological processes. Vitamins are classified as water-soluble or fat-soluble, while minerals are classified as major minerals (needed in larger amounts) or trace minerals (needed in smaller amounts).
